Hi everyone....Omnivore Recordings released our album "The Cocaine Drain" recently and we have our guest, Dennis Castanares, visiting with us today. Dennis was a member of The Cowsills during the recording of The Cocaine Drain. Dennis shares his memories of those sessions and working with us and producer Chuck Plotkin.  Great stories hope you enjoy the episode.

Hello everybody this week is such a special treat because we get to have a visit with the great renowned bass player Leland Sklar.  Leland has played bass for Phil Collins, Linda Ronstadt, James Taylor and too many others to mention.  You've seen him everywhere ...the Bearded Wonder. Lenie Colacino spent the summer with us singing on the Hapoy Together tour with Jay and the Americans.  Of course we found out that Lenie is way more than just a background singer and, in fact, has his own absolutely amazing musical history and journey and he shares that with us including his run as Paul McCartney in "Beatlemania" on Broadway.  We hope you enjoy this episode we sure did!
